Lines Matching full:mp

51 	struct xfs_mount	*mp = to_mp(kobject);  in xfs_errortag_attr_store()  local
56 mp->m_errortag[error_tag] = in xfs_errortag_attr_store()
59 ret = kstrtouint(buf, 0, &mp->m_errortag[error_tag]); in xfs_errortag_attr_store()
73 struct xfs_mount *mp = to_mp(kobject); in xfs_errortag_attr_show() local
76 return snprintf(buf, PAGE_SIZE, "%u\n", mp->m_errortag[error_tag]); in xfs_errortag_attr_show()
115 struct xfs_mount *mp) in xfs_errortag_init() argument
119 mp->m_errortag = kzalloc(sizeof(unsigned int) * XFS_ERRTAG_MAX, in xfs_errortag_init()
121 if (!mp->m_errortag) in xfs_errortag_init()
124 ret = xfs_sysfs_init(&mp->m_errortag_kobj, &xfs_errortag_ktype, in xfs_errortag_init()
125 &mp->m_kobj, "errortag"); in xfs_errortag_init()
127 kfree(mp->m_errortag); in xfs_errortag_init()
133 struct xfs_mount *mp) in xfs_errortag_del() argument
135 xfs_sysfs_del(&mp->m_errortag_kobj); in xfs_errortag_del()
136 kfree(mp->m_errortag); in xfs_errortag_del()
154 struct xfs_mount *mp, in xfs_errortag_enabled() argument
157 if (!mp->m_errortag) in xfs_errortag_enabled()
162 return mp->m_errortag[tag] != 0; in xfs_errortag_enabled()
167 struct xfs_mount *mp, in xfs_errortag_test() argument
182 if (!mp->m_errortag) in xfs_errortag_test()
188 randfactor = mp->m_errortag[error_tag]; in xfs_errortag_test()
192 xfs_warn_ratelimited(mp, in xfs_errortag_test()
194 file, line, mp->m_super->s_id); in xfs_errortag_test()
200 struct xfs_mount *mp, in xfs_errortag_add() argument
207 mp->m_errortag[error_tag] = xfs_errortag_random_default[error_tag]; in xfs_errortag_add()
213 struct xfs_mount *mp) in xfs_errortag_clearall() argument
215 memset(mp->m_errortag, 0, sizeof(unsigned int) * XFS_ERRTAG_MAX); in xfs_errortag_clearall()
224 struct xfs_mount *mp, in xfs_error_report() argument
230 xfs_alert_tag(mp, XFS_PTAG_ERROR_REPORT, in xfs_error_report()
242 struct xfs_mount *mp, in xfs_corruption_error() argument
251 xfs_error_report(tag, level, mp, filename, linenum, failaddr); in xfs_corruption_error()
252 xfs_alert(mp, "Corruption detected. Unmount and run xfs_repair"); in xfs_corruption_error()
267 struct xfs_mount *mp = bp->b_mount; in xfs_buf_corruption_error() local
269 xfs_alert_tag(mp, XFS_PTAG_VERIFIER_ERROR, in xfs_buf_corruption_error()
273 xfs_alert(mp, "Unmount and run xfs_repair"); in xfs_buf_corruption_error()
292 struct xfs_mount *mp = bp->b_mount; in xfs_buf_verifier_error() local
299 xfs_alert_tag(mp, XFS_PTAG_VERIFIER_ERROR, in xfs_buf_verifier_error()
304 xfs_alert(mp, "Unmount and run xfs_repair"); in xfs_buf_verifier_error()
308 xfs_alert(mp, "First %d bytes of corrupted metadata buffer:", in xfs_buf_verifier_error()
344 struct xfs_mount *mp = ip->i_mount; in xfs_inode_verifier_error() local
350 xfs_alert(mp, "Metadata %s detected at %pS, inode 0x%llx %s", in xfs_inode_verifier_error()
354 xfs_alert(mp, "Unmount and run xfs_repair"); in xfs_inode_verifier_error()
358 xfs_alert(mp, "First %d bytes of corrupted metadata buffer:", in xfs_inode_verifier_error()